description Hotel ratings are used to classify hotels according to their quality. The objectives of hotel rating is to focus on the hotel experience as a whole. Three-star hotels and above attract their guest by providing various types of services and facilities. Hotels are independently assessed in traditional systems and rest heavily on the facilities provided. This standard make discrimination to some people those have lower budget to experience certain services. In fact two-star hotels can provide certain facilities like entertainment in different ways to give more services and attract more people. This paper critically discussed from Islamic perspective or also known as halal entertainment on the implementation of light entertainment services existing in two-star hotels to attract guests. Interviews and observation has been used to analyse the implementation of entertainments in the two-star hotels. This study demonstrated that most two-star hotels provide very little entertainments due to some limitations. As a conclusion, two-star hotels can also provide more entertainments that shariah compliant to attract guests besides in limited spaces and financial constraint.
